WebCement Resistor,10 PCS 10w 2 ohm 5% Axial Lead Wire Resistor White Wound Fixed Ceramic Cement Resistors Wirewound Cement Power Resistors Flame Heat Moisture … WebFeb 10, 2024 · First, calculate total resistance: 4 + 2 + 6 = 12 Ω. Next, calculate the current: 24 V/12 Ω = 2 A. Now, use the current to calculate the voltage drop across each resistor. Using V = IR for each, the values of R 1, R 2 and R 3 are 8 V, 4 V and 12 V. WebJun 21, 2024 · 2 ohm and 4 ohm are connected in series. Potential difference = 6 V. To Find : The heat dissipated by the 4 ohm resistor in 5 seconds. Solution : As 2 ohm and 4 ohm resistors are connected in series. Therefore, Equivalent Resistance = 2 + 4 = 6 ohm.
